Overall, this was a great penultimate episode. I really like the mood setting with it raining throughout the episode. It made things feel gloomy and melancholy. The stuff with Kyo was well done where we got to see more of Kyo's backstory. I love how we emphasized the curse and just the blight it has on the Sohma family. I also really like the nuance of Kazuma's relationship with Kyo where he wanted to help Kyo but he almost feels like he was helping himself more in the process. Like, he realized he was using Kyo as projection for his relationship with his grandfather.

The scene with Hana telling Tohru to solve the problem herself was a great way to conclude Hana and Uo's characters. They've been with Tohru through thick and thin and now, she has to start thinking for herself. What also made it a great scene is the fact that Tohru has always been portrayed as thinking foe others and her big character flaw has been her inability to stand up for herself and her convictions. This serves to conclude that character arc to where Tohru finally is assertive and proactive in her own desires.

The ending to this episode is probably the best scene we've seen since Tohru comforted Momiji.

I’d put this behind episodes 5, 8, 13, 15, and 19. It was really good and has me excited to see how the series concludes. When the show focuses on the Sohma family and the curse they have to endure, things feel focused and on point and you can tell there's a sense of direction. Ever since Kazuma arrived, the narrative of the show has been the best since the beginning of the second half of the series.

I don't necessarily think Tohru will get together with Kyo, but Tohru staying by Kyo's side will get him to realize that he can be loved after all. That's really what I'm looking for in the series finale and what I expect we will get.
